☐ Studio orientation — take the new starter to the Pinefold training studio (Level 3, past the kitchenette). Show them the booking sheet, the camera cart, and where to return lapel mics. Studio door stays locked between sessions. They'll need the keypad code below to get in.

door code, tagug-yafof: bdg-OSVVCL-72724422

Handover Note — Churn in the Saltmere Pilot

From Director Venn to Director Okafor. The Saltmere pilot lost nine of forty accounts in month two, mostly smaller customers citing onboarding friction rather than price. The retention playbook drafted by the Ashgrove team cut losses in the final fortnight and should be rolled out fully. Sales leads should flag at-risk accounts weekly using the existing scorecard. Exit interviews are complete and summarised in the shared folder. The pilot's role in our forward plans is outlined below.

board note of tagug-hahag: Praionax Logistics is in early talks to buy Julaxek Group for about $36.3 million. The Julmir launch date is March 1, and nothing goes to the press before then.

## Tuning

The receipt mailer (Almsgate) batches donation receipts and sends through the Thornquay relay. On-call: if the queue backs up, resist the urge to crank batch size — the relay rate-limits per connection, and bigger batches just mean bigger retries. Scale worker count first, then shorten the flush interval. Dedupe window must stay longer than the retry horizon or donors get duplicate receipts, which generates tickets. All knobs live in one place and are read at worker start. Current production values follow.

tuning table, kajop-yafof:
QUOTAS = {
    "wenath": 10,
    "ulaael": 5,
}

## Changelog — Feedproof v2.4.1

Hey, welcome aboard! Quick rundown of this release of our podcast feed validator:

- Fixed the enclosure-size check choking on feeds with zero-byte episodes (yes, those exist).
- New warning for duplicate GUIDs across seasons.
- iTunes-namespace checks now run even when the feed lies about its encoding.
- Validation reports sort errors before warnings, finally.

If something looks off, re-run with --strict before filing a bug. Release cut and reviewed by the current maintainer:

account owner for hahig-fahag: Pelael Istax Novys